This paper discusses new automatic meter reading technology that reads and works in conjunction withthe existing water meters.MTech-Korea has developed new technology that uses an imaging system to readexisting utility meters, called the Image Reading Utility Telemetering System (IRUTS).This technology uses a camera to capture images of the utility gauge and transmits thesephotographic images to the utility provider through a wireless network or a telephoneline. These images are converted into numeric data by the host server’s applicationsoftware. This technology is unique in that it reads the meters rather than replacingthem, eliminating the need to reinstall all utility meters, which is required by most newautomatic meter reading systems.IRUTS is currently being produced and used in several cities in South Korea in pilotprograms. The new technology is designed to more precisely read meters, whileremaining both cost and labor effective. The new technology will improve theefficiency of the utility meter reading system itself, as well as increase the efficiency ofthe administrative management of the system. The administration of utilities willbecome more effective and reliable, as the new system is durable and less prone toencountering problems that would hinder the accuracy of the readings.
